- Key Job Responsibilities
- Customer Service/ IT Support
- Monitoring of IT Support work queue and assignment of support calls.
- Management of monitoring systems to respond to system alerts for incidents.
- Deliver World Class Service
- Successful resolution of Support incidents, service requests and tasks within agreed SLA and to a high-quality standard.
- Provide support for end user support incidents, problem resolution and requests for assistance either via use of the telephone, remote control tools (i. e.
Team Viewer, MS Teams etc.) or by face to face visits to the user’s desk for all Encore EMEA offices.
- Value People
- Deliver customer satisfaction through excellent customer service delivery skills and ensure good communication with all IT teams.
- Timely escalation of issues affecting the day-to-day efficiency of the IT Support Team or multiple users within the business.
- See the Bigger Picture
- Operate in a well organised, efficient and professional manner when dealing with user support requests and liaising with users by telephone or at their desk.
- Administration
- Accurate and timely reporting and documentation.
- Utilisation of correct Change and Problem Management procedures when applying changes to IT infrastructure.
- Undertake project work or assignments as and when necessary.
- Do the Right Thing
- Ensure the integrity and security of enterprise data in accordance with business needs and industry best practices regarding privacy, security, and regulatory compliance.
- Drive Results
- Anticipate, mitigate, identify, troubleshoot and resolve hardware and software problems on computers. Escalate incidents as necessary.
- Practice computer asset management, by guaranteeing all machines have the company standard asset management tools installed e. g., Fresh Desk configuration Management and that all processes and procedures are followed when machines are added and removed from the Encore domain.
- Participate in the patching of all IT Support Operating Systems and hardware using the company standard tools.
- Participate in the packaging and deployment of software using the company standard tools.
- Antivirus Management and Deployment.
- Develop, document, and maintain policies, procedures and associated training.

- Job Qualifications
- High School Diploma or GCSE equivalent required.
- Experienced IT Support Analyst
- An in depth understanding of desktop, applications & operating systems.
- An in-depth knowledge of Windows, Mac OS, Android and i OS operating systems.
- Knowledge of managing Video Conferencing and Telephony software Mitel and Crestron.
- Knowledge of Event production software such as Adobe Creative Suite running on Mac or Windows platform.
- Accurate and conscientious with solid diagnostic and troubleshooting ability.
- Highly developed technical analytical skills to determine the cause of technical problems and the resolution actions required.
- Knowledge of the following technologies Printers, PC’s, Laptops, Smartphones, Network Wifi and Client VPN, Smart Room appliances (VC) and telephony.
- Knowledge of Mobile Device Management tools e. g. Intune.
- Working Knowledge of O365 platform tools related to end user support, Group Policy, AD and Exchange.
- Good understanding of service management (ITIL).

How to prepare for a job interview at Encore Global
✨Brush Up on Your Technical Skills
For an IT consulting role, be ready to demonstrate your technical prowess. You might face questions on systems integration, cloud technologies, or even troubleshooting specific software. If you have experience with tools like AWS, Azure, or even specific programming languages, make sure you can talk about them fluently.
✨Showcase Your Problem-Solving Approach
IT consulting is all about solving problems for clients. Think about how you can illustrate your approach to a past challenge using the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result). It's a great way to show how you tackle complex issues and come up with effective solutions.
✨Know the Business Impact of IT Solutions
When discussing your experiences, focus not just on the tech solutions you implemented, but also on their business impact. Employers want to see that you can connect IT with organisational goals. Prep examples that highlight how your tech contributions improved efficiency or reduced costs for past clients or projects.
✨Prepare for Behavioural Questions
Since IT consulting often involves teamwork and client interactions, expect behavioural questions that assess your interpersonal skills. Be prepared with examples that demonstrate your adaptability, communication skills, and how you handle client feedback. Before the interview, think of situations where you worked closely with clients to create effective IT strategies or changes.
